Anna Hazare revealed his plans of foraying into politics earlier this week. Team Anna’s decision to create a political alternative for the forthcoming general elections in 2014 could seem as a much needed respite to the citizens of our country. Considering the fact that both the leading political alliances are neck deep under charges of corruption, Anna’s party that is expected to be named ‘Swaraj’ could be a beacon of hope.
But the larger question is can the yet-to-be-formed party manage to survive the influence of corruption. It faces a risk of potentially becoming corrupt itself.
We asked our readers ‘Has Team Anna altered their agenda since their first protest? Do you think they've become more political than being anti-graft?’ A majority (74%) believes rather strongly that Anna is still focussed on eradicating corruption while the remaining 26% agree that Anna has lost his way and is digressing from his agenda of eradicating corruption.
One can see how the anti-corruption/ Lok Pal movement has evolved during the course of a year. Anna started off purely as an anti-corruption crusader whose sole interest to cleanse the country’s political system of graft, won over the heart of every Indian. His movement created ripples across the country with the media, politicians and the common man enraptured by this ‘Gandhian’s’ zeal to create a bright future for India. At present, the movement has boiled down to a petty affair where members of the civil society group and the government indulge in mudslinging.
To answer the question posed above, one can only wait to see whether Anna will manage to preserve the sanctity and goodwill he and his team members earned over the year, once they step into the political fray. Or will he end up substantiating Lord Acton words, “Power corrupts. Absolute power corrupts absolutely.”
